Document background
The Social Media Collaboration Contract is essential for businesses and individuals engaging in social media marketing and content creation activities in Qatar. This document is particularly relevant given Qatar's strict digital media regulations and unique cultural considerations. It should be used when establishing formal collaborations between brands, influencers, agencies, or content creators operating under Qatar jurisdiction. The contract addresses critical elements including content guidelines, approval processes, compensation structures, and compliance with Qatar's Cybercrime Law (Law No. 14 of 2014) and Media Law (Law No. 8 of 1979). It includes provisions for data protection, intellectual property rights, and dispute resolution specific to Qatar's legal framework. The document is designed to protect all parties' interests while ensuring compliance with local regulations and cultural sensitivities.
Suggested Sections

1. Parties: Identification of the parties entering into the agreement, including their legal status and contact details

2. Background: Context of the collaboration and brief description of each party's business/profile

3. Definitions: Detailed definitions of key terms including 'Content', 'Platform(s)', 'Campaign', 'Deliverables', and other relevant terms

4. Scope of Collaboration: Detailed description of the collaboration, including platforms, content types, and frequency

5. Content Guidelines and Requirements: Specific requirements for content creation, including compliance with Qatar's media laws and cultural standards

6. Approval Process: Process for content review and approval before publication

7. Posting Schedule and Deadlines: Timeline for content creation, review, and posting

8. Compensation and Payment Terms: Details of payment structure, amounts, and payment schedule

9. Compliance with Laws: Obligations to comply with Qatar's cybercrime, media, and advertising laws

10. Intellectual Property Rights: Ownership and licensing of content created under the agreement

11. Data Protection and Privacy: Obligations regarding personal data handling and privacy protection

12. Confidentiality: Protection of confidential information shared during the collaboration

13. Representations and Warranties: Parties' assurances regarding authority, non-infringement, and compliance

14. Term and Termination: Duration of agreement and conditions for termination

15. Dispute Resolution: Process for resolving disputes under Qatar law

Optional Sections

1. Exclusivity: Terms regarding exclusive collaboration, used when parties agree to restrict collaboration with competitors

2. Performance Metrics: Specific KPIs and metrics for measuring campaign success, used for performance-based agreements

3. Crisis Management: Procedures for handling negative publicity or content issues, recommended for high-profile collaborations

4. Content Boost and Promotion: Terms for paid promotion of content, used when paid advertising is part of the collaboration

5. Third-Party Contractors: Terms governing the use of third-party content creators or agencies, used when subcontractors are involved

6. International Usage: Terms for content use in multiple jurisdictions, needed for international campaigns

7. Product/Service Provision: Terms for providing products/services for review or promotion, used in influencer marketing arrangements

8. Event Participation: Terms for personal appearances or event participation, used when live events are part of the collaboration

Suggested Schedules

1. Schedule 1 - Content Guidelines: Detailed content creation guidelines, including brand voice, style guide, and prohibited content

2. Schedule 2 - Posting Schedule: Detailed calendar of posts and deadlines

3. Schedule 3 - Compensation Details: Detailed breakdown of payment structure, including any performance bonuses

4. Schedule 4 - Platform-Specific Requirements: Technical requirements and guidelines for each social media platform

5. Schedule 5 - Approval Process Workflow: Detailed workflow for content submission, review, and approval

6. Appendix A - Brand Assets: List of provided brand assets and usage guidelines

7. Appendix B - Compliance Checklist: Checklist of Qatar-specific legal and regulatory requirements

8. Appendix C - Performance Metrics: Detailed description of KPIs and measurement methodologies
